Optimise Your Website for User Experience

In the digital realm, your website is your storefront. A seamless user experience can significantly impact conversion rates. Here are some essential optimisation tips:

  • Responsive Design: Ensure your website is mobile-friendly. A significant portion of online shopping occurs on mobile devices, so a responsive design is non-negotiable.
  • Fast Loading Times: Users expect pages to load quickly. Optimise images and streamline code to enhance loading speeds.
  • Easy Navigation: Simplify your site’s layout. A clear, intuitive navigation structure helps users find products effortlessly.

Utilise Data Analytics for Informed Decisions

Data analytics is a powerful tool for e-commerce businesses. It allows you to make informed decisions based on real user behaviour. Consider the following:

  • Customer Insights: Use analytics to understand customer preferences and purchasing patterns.
  • Tracking Performance: Monitor key performance indicators (KPIs) to assess the effectiveness of your strategies.
  • A/B Testing: Regularly conduct A/B tests to optimize your website and marketing campaigns. Small changes can lead to significant improvements.
